Personal injury describes injuries suffered by a person due to another party’s negligence. In car crashes this includes medical expenses, pain and suffering, lost wages, and impact on daily life. The term does not refer to property damage alone and is used to define the basis for compensation in many claims. A lawyer helps connect medical records to the damages sought in negotiations or litigation.
Damages are the financial and non-financial losses caused by an incident. In car accident cases, this includes medical bills, future treatment costs, lost income, vehicle repair or replacement, and compensation for pain and inconvenience. A careful calculation supports a just settlement or verdict by reflecting both current and anticipated needs over time.
Comparative negligence is a method for assigning responsibility when more than one party contributed to a crash. The court or insurer may reduce a claimant’s recovery if they share fault. Laws vary by state, so understanding Illinois rules and how fault impacts compensation helps you evaluate settlement offers and pursue a fair outcome.
The statute of limitations sets a deadline for filing a personal injury claim. In Illinois, missing this deadline can bar recovery unless certain exceptions apply. Acting promptly with an attorney ensures evidence is preserved, deadlines are met, and your case remains eligible for maximum consideration.

Attorney fees in car accident cases are often contingent on the outcome, meaning payment is due from a settlement or verdict rather than upfront. Some firms charge costs separately. Your attorney will explain the fee structure during the initial consultation, ensuring you understand what is charged, what is covered, and how expenses are handled as your claim progresses.
If the other driver is uninsured, you may still pursue compensation through your own insurance, such as uninsured motorist coverage, depending on the policy. An attorney can review limits, coverage, and options, then help you pursue available avenues for recovery while protecting your rights under Illinois law.
